4-Ingredient Tomato Tuna Pasta – No-Cook Sauce, Summer Pantry Dinner

Description

A quick and easy summer dinner featuring pasta tossed with a no-cook tomato and tuna sauce, perfect for busy nights.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 oz pasta
  • 1 can (15 oz) diced tomatoes
  • 1 can (5 oz) tuna, drained
  • 2 tbsp olive oil

Instructions

  1. Cook the pasta according to package instructions until al dente.
  2. In a large bowl, combine the diced tomatoes, drained tuna, and olive oil.
  3. Drain the pasta and add it to the bowl with the tomato and tuna mixture.
  4. Toss everything together until well combined.
  5. Serve immediately or chill for a refreshing summer dish.

Notes

  • Feel free to add herbs like basil or parsley for extra flavor.
  • This dish can be served warm or cold.
  • Great for meal prep and can be stored in the fridge for up to 3 days.
